Final Recommendation: Do not click the Bitly link. If you need Office, download LibreOffice (free and open source) for document compatibility, or pay the minimal fee for a legacy Office 2019 or Microsoft 365 Family subscription. Your cybersecurity is worth more than a text file.

  1. Creating a text file: You can create a text file using Notepad or any other text editor. To create a text file in Office 2013, open Word 2013 and select "File" > "Save As". Choose "Plain Text" as the file type.
  2. Opening a text file: To open a text file in Office 2013, select "File" > "Open" and choose the text file you want to open.
  3. Editing a text file: You can edit a text file using any text editor. In Office 2013, you can open a text file in Word 2013 and make changes.
